summ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--src/multimedia/platform/android/mediaplayer/qandroidmediaplayer.cpp2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/multimedia/platform/android/mediaplayer/qandroidmediaplayer.cpp b/src/multimedia/platform/android/mediaplayer/qandroidmediaplayer.cpp
index d97b66670..10ce91dfe 100644
--- a/src/multimedia/platform/android/mediaplayer/qandroidmediaplayer.cpp
+++ b/src/multimedia/platform/android/mediaplayer/qandroidmediaplayer.cpp
@@ -910,6 +910,8 @@ void QAndroidMediaPlayer::setMediaStatus(QMediaPlayer::MediaStatus status)
if (status == QMediaPlayer::NoMedia || status == QMediaPlayer::InvalidMedia) {
Q_EMIT durationChanged(0);
Q_EMIT metaDataChanged();
+ setAudioAvailable(false);
+ setVideoAvailable(false);
}
if (status == QMediaPlayer::EndOfMedia)